It's a long stretch to the top…we'll help you get there! With step-by-step instructions in this book, you will learn how to use ballet stretch bands to gain more flexibility. Using a stretching band for ballet can take your flexibility to the next level.
This flexibility book is for those who have dance stretch bands. Within the pages of this flexibility training book, you will not only be taught how to stretch efficiently and effectively, you will also learn the necessity of warming up, and cooling down. It is particularly aimed at those that are stretching for flexibility and who participate in:
Dance
Ballet
Cheerleading
Gymnastics
Rhythmic Workout
There are more than 30 great stretches in this flexibility trainer book. All of them have been carefully choreographed by a professional ballerina, using the stretch bands, and are accompanied by helpful step by step instructions, as well as photographs to let you see the exact positions to strive for.
